Ramachandrapur - Khallikote, Ganjam
Ramachandrapur is a village situated in the Khallikote tehsil of Ganjam district, Odisha. It is located approximately 64 km from Khalikote and around 64 km from Chatrapur. Badapalli serves as the Gram Panchayat for Ramachandrapur village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Ramachandrapur is 411778. The village covers a total geographical area of 38 hectares and falls under the 761029 pincode. Khalikote is the nearest town, located about 22 km away.
Ramachandrapur village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Khalikote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Aska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Ramachandrapur
According to the 2011 Census, Ramachandrapur village had a total population of 326 people, including 168 males and 158 females, living in 79 households. The sex ratio was 940 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 76.38%, with male literacy at 94.16% and female literacy at 58.21%.
The table below presents a detailed demographic breakdown of the village, including separate male and female figures for each population category.
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 326 | 168 | 158 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 55 | 31 | 24 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 0 | 0 | 0 |
|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 0 | 0 | 0 |
| Literate Population | 207 | 129 | 78 |
| Illiterate Population | 119 | 39 | 80 |

Transport and Connectivity of Ramachandrapur
Ramachandrapur is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within >10 km |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within >10 km |
| Railway Station | No | - |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Khalikote to Ramachandrapur is about 22 km, with a usual travel time of around 30-60 minutes. Similarly, the road distance from Chatrapur to Ramachandrapur is about 64 km, with the usual travel time around ~1.8 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
Banking and Postal Services in Ramachandrapur
Banking and postal services are essential for daily financial transactions and communication. The availability of these facilities for Ramachandrapur village is detailed below:
| Service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Bank |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| ATM |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Post Office | No | Available within 1-2 km |
Health Facilities in Ramachandrapur
Healthcare facilities play an important role in providing basic medical services to the residents. The details regarding the nearest health centres and hospitals serving Ramachandrapur village are given below:
| Facility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Health Sub-Centre (HSC) | No | Available within 1-2 km |
| Primary Health Centre (PHC) | Yes | Available within village |
| Community Health Centre (CHC) | No | Available within >10 km |
